Dataset
To assess the level of disruption to education resulting from the COVID-19 pandemic.
This survey is a follow-up to the 2020 survey series, designed to assess how the COVID-19 pandemic and subsequent changes in government policies affected educational access and delivery for school-age children. The focus is on understanding the impact of the pandemic on education rather than on health services directly.
Dataset contains: assets, education, ethnicity, health care access, internet, race, religion, social distancing measures, age, gender and geography.
Sample survey conducted in 51 countries. Respondents are members of the general population who served as caregiver to school-age children.
